I wonder if you can help with this unusual problem. At my place of work, we
share Word documents and Data sources out on a network drive. Anyone may extract data from our database and use one of our prewritten Word 2003 mail merge documents to merge the data source with. We are having a problem with different installations of Word 2003 not able to recognize a bookmark in a mail merge document. For example, we might have a bookmark that comes from an Insert/File/Range/Insert as link document. When different stations run this mail merge, some stations do not recognize the bookmark that is being inserted into the merged document. Everyone is running the same version of Word--Word 2003. Is there some setting that each station needs to have to recognize this bookmark? Any help would be appreciated. |
